クラウドプロキシとは?種類、利点、その他
Expert Network Defense Engineer
html
<div style="background-color: #f3f4f6; padding: 24px 40px; border-radius: 10px;">
<strong style="font-size: 18px;">
さっと見る
</strong>
<p style="margin-bottom: 24px;">
Scrapeless Proxiesで自動化とスクレイピングを強化しよう - 高速、信頼性が高く、手頃な価格です。
</p>
<div style="text-align: center; margin-top: 10px;">
<a href="https://app.scrapeless.com/passport/login?utm_source=official&utm_medium=blog-ai&utm_campaign=what-is-a-cloud-proxy" style="background: #12A594; color: #fff; padding: 10px 28px; border-radius: 38px; text-decoration: none; display: inline-block;">
今すぐログイン - 無料トライアル
</a>
</div>
</div>
クラウドプロキシが現代の分散アプリケーションにおいて重要な仲介者としてどのように機能するかを探求し、セキュリティ、信頼性、パフォーマンスを向上させます。
現代のアプリケーションは、サーバーレス機能、データベース、メッセージキューなど、多くの分散部品を持つ傾向があります。これらのコンポーネントにアクセスするための標準かつ安全な方法を確保するためには、ミドルウェアが必要です。ここで**クラウドプロキシ**が登場します。
一般的なクラウドプロキシの機能は次のとおりです:
1. クライアントのリクエストがクラウドプロキシを通じてリソース(インターネットアドレス/サーバー)に流れます。
2. リソースからの応答がプロキシを通りましてクライアントに戻ります。
本質的に、クラウドプロキシはコンピュータとアクセスしようとしているリソースの間の「ミドルウェア」として機能します。クラウドアーキテクチャの一般的な例はAPIゲートウェイで、クライアントとバックエンドリソースとの間の通信の中心的なポイントを提供します。
これにより、クライアントとサーバーは直接通信することなく、クラウドプロキシを通じて通信します。クライアントのリクエストはクラウドプロキシにルーティングされ、適用可能なファイアウォールを通り、最終的にコンテンツサーバーに到達してからクライアントに戻ります。
**以下はクラウドプロキシの動作の概要です:**
1. クライアントがリクエストを送信し、それをクラウドプロキシがキャッチします。
2. クラウドプロキシは、適用可能であればファイアウォールにリクエストを転送します。
3. ファイアウォールはリクエストをブロックするか、サーバーに転送します。
4. サーバーは応答をファイアウォールを通じてプロキシに送ります。
5. クラウドプロキシは応答をクライアントに送ります。
このプロセスは、従来のプロキシが機能する方法に似ていますが、重要な違いは、クラウドで実行されていることです。これにより、オンプレミスのデータセンターのハードウェアに制約されることなく、ほぼリアルタイムで高いトラフィックボリュームを処理できます。また、仲介者として機能することで、クラウドプロキシは認証チェックなどのセキュリティ層を追加することで機密データを保護します。
## クラウドプロキシの種類は何ですか?
クラウドプロキシには、各々独自の目的を持つ主に三つのタイプがあります。
### 1\. フォワードクラウドプロキシ
**フォワードプロキシ**は、一つまたは複数のユーザーデバイスとインターネットの間の仲介者です。クライアントの代理として機能し、リクエストを目的地にルーティングし、応答を元のクライアントに転送します。
**フォワードクラウドプロキシの利点:**
* **匿名性とプライバシー:**フォワードプロキシは、クライアントのIPアドレスを自分のものでマスクし、外部サーバーからユーザーの身元を保護します。
* **リクエストフィルタリング:**定義済みのルールに基づいて特定のサイトやコンテンツへのアクセスをブロックすることで、企業ポリシーを施行できます。
* **キャッシング:**よくアクセスされるリソースをキャッシュすることで、レイテンシを減少させ、パフォーマンスを向上させます。
* **制限回避:**地理的制限による問題を克服し、地域やネットワークでブロックされるコンテンツにアクセスすることを可能にします [1]。
### 2\. リバースクラウドプロキシ
**リバースプロキシ**は常にウェブサーバーの前に位置し、クライアントとウェブサーバーが直接通信するのを防ぎます。すべてのクライアントリクエストはリバースプロキシに送信され、そこから適切なサーバーに転送されます。応答はリバースプロキシを通じてクライアントに返されます。
**リバースクラウドプロキシの利点:**
* **負荷分散:**リバースプロキシはクライアントリクエストを複数のサーバーに分散させて負荷を均等に広げ、スケーラビリティと全体的なパフォーマンスを向上させます。
* **セキュリティ:**リクエストをウェブサーバーに送信する前に、ペイロードの検証やリクエストの承認などの追加の操作を行うことができ、正当なリクエストのみがサーバーに到達することを保証します。
### 3\. トランスペアレントクラウドプロキシ
**トランスペアレントプロキシ**(インラインプロキシとも呼ばれる)は、クライアントとインターネットの間を流れるトラフィックをクライアント側の設定なしに傍受します。ユーザーがそれが稼働していることに気づいていないため、「トランスペアレント」と呼ばれます。
**トランスペアレントクラウドプロキシの利点:**
* **コンテンツフィルタリング:**組織やISP(インターネットサービスプロバイダー)は、不適切または有害なウェブサイトへのアクセスをブロックするためにトランスペアレントプロキシを使用します。
- モニタリングとログ記録: ネットワーク管理者はユーザーの行動を監視し、インターネットの利用状況を記録し、Webトラフィックに関するレポートを作成して分析することができます。
クラウドプロキシの利点は?
クラウドプロキシを使用することは、現代の組織にとって重要な利点を提供します。
スケーラビリティと柔軟性
クラウドプロキシはクラウドで展開されるため、オンデマンドのスケーラビリティの利点を活用できます。トラフィックの需要に応じて、容易にスケールアップおよびスケールダウンでき、手動の介入なしでスパイクにシームレスに対応できます。さらに、グローバルなクラウドネットワークを利用して、全世界で利用可能であり、ラウンドトリップ時間を最小限に抑え、ユーザーの遅延を減少させます。
コスト効果
クラウドプロキシは、物理インフラストラクチャへの初期投資を不要にします。これにより、サーバールーム、電源バックアップ、冷却メカニズムを維持する必要がないため、資本支出と運用コストが大幅に削減されます。
強化されたセキュリティ
クラウドプロキシプロバイダーは、新たな脅威に対抗するために、最新のセキュリティ機能でサービスを継続的に更新します。また、SSL/TLSで暗号化されたトラフィックをスケールで復号化および検査し、検証されたリクエストのみがサーバーに送信されることを確保します。多くのクラウドプロキシはゼロトラストアプローチで設計されており、すべてのリクエストがオープンネットワークからのものであるかのように検証されます 2。
改善されたキャッシュ
クラウドプロキシは、ユーザーに近い場所(ポイントオブプレゼンスまたはPoPの位置)でコンテンツをキャッシュすることができ、ロード時間を短縮し、ユーザーエクスペリエンスを向上させます。地理的位置情報や遅延ベースのルーティングなどの高度なルーティング技術を使用して、ラウンドトリップ時間を最小限に抑え、全体的なパフォーマンスを向上させることもできます。
簡素化された管理
クラウドプロキシは管理を2つの主要な方法で簡素化します:
- 集中管理: 中央プラットフォームから管理でき、組織全体の管理とポリシーの適用を簡素化します。
- 物理的メンテナンス不要: 完全にクラウドベースであるため、組織は現場の物理インフラストラクチャを管理する必要がありません。
クラウドプロキシのユースケースは?
クラウドプロキシはさまざまな分野で利用されています:
セキュリティ
クラウドプロキシはセキュリティ層として機能し、クライアントとサーバー間の直接の相互作用を排除します。彼らは、入ってくるトラフィックと出ていくトラフィックを検査し、潜在的に悪意のあるコンテンツ、マルウェア、フィッシングの試みをブロックすることができます。また、組織はリソースにアクセスするべき者を定義する制限ルールを適用できます。
負荷分散
サーバーレプリカを利用するアプリケーションにとって、リバースクラウドプロキシは負荷を均等に分散するために不可欠であり、スケーラビリティとパフォーマンスを向上させるために重要です。これは、アプリケーションロードバランサーのようなサービスを通じて一般的に実現されます。
ウェブスクレイピング
クラウドプロキシはウェブスクレイピングソリューションに非常に有益です。フォワードクラウドプロキシを活用すると、IPアドレスを回転させたり、プロキシのIPアドレスに置き換えたりすることができ、ターゲットサーバーに特定されることがなくなり、コンテンツを簡単にスクレイピングすることができます 3。
高品質で信頼性が高く、スケーラブルなウェブスクレイピングのプロキシソリューションをお探しの場合は、Scrapelessを検討してください。Scrapelessは、住宅用、静的ISP、データセンター、IPv6プロキシを含む包括的なプロキシネットワークを提供しており、9,000万以上のIPアドレスにアクセスでき、成功率は**99.98%**に達します。彼らのプロキシは現代のウェブスクレイピングの要求に応えられるように設計されており、制限による問題の軽減と高効率なデータ収集を確保しています。
結論
クラウドプロキシとその現代のアプリケーションアーキテクチャにおける役割を理解することは重要です。クラウドプロキシを活用することで、サーバーリソースのパフォーマンス、信頼性、可用性、スケーラビリティ、およびセキュリティを最小限の労力で大幅に向上させることができます。プロキシのニーズに対して、高品質なプロバイダーであるScrapelessを選択することで、堅牢でスケーラブルなソリューションへのアクセスを確保できます。
参考文献
1 Cloudflare - プロキシサーバーとは?
2 CISA - ゼロトラスト
3 ScrapingBee - ウェブスクレイピングのベストプラクティス
4 TechTarget - インターネットサービスプロバイダー (ISP) の定義
5 GeeksforGeeks - プロキシの種類
Scrapelessでは、適用される法律、規制、およびWebサイトのプライバシーポリシーを厳密に遵守しながら、公開されているデータのみにアクセスします。 このブログのコンテンツは、デモンストレーションのみを目的としており、違法または侵害の活動は含まれません。 このブログまたはサードパーティのリンクからの情報の使用に対するすべての責任を保証せず、放棄します。 スクレイピング活動に従事する前に、法律顧問に相談し、ターゲットウェブサイトの利用規約を確認するか、必要な許可を取得してください。



